Nigeria cannot remain poor in systems while rich in resources
The article highlights the paradox of Nigeria's abundant resources contrasted with its economic struggles, pointing to inefficiencies in energy systems and high fuel costs that are crippling daily life and businesses. This systemic problem is causing widespread financial strain for ordinary Nigerians, from bus drivers to small business owners. Addressing these issues is crucial for Nigeria's long-term economic health and for improving the quality of life for its people.
